What Makes a Name Suitable for a Female Necromancer?

When crafting the perfect name for a female necromancer, several elements come into play. The best names often draw from ancient languages, mythologies, or even nature, evoking a sense of mystique and darkness. Here are some factors to consider:

  • Sound: Names that have a sharp or eerie sound can enhance the character's dark persona.
  • Meaning: Names with meanings related to death, magic, or the afterlife can further emphasize the character’s role.
  • Historical References: Utilizing names inspired by historical figures or mythological beings can add depth and a rich backstory.
  • Cultural Influences: Incorporating elements from various cultures can create a unique blend of names that feel authentic and compelling.

What Are Some Unique Female Necromancer Names?

Here is a curated list of unique female necromancer names that can inspire your character creation:

  1. Morwenna - Of Welsh origin, meaning “maiden of the sea,” evoking mystery.
  2. Thalassa - A name derived from Greek mythology, representing the spirit of the sea.
  3. Selene - The Greek goddess of the moon, often associated with the night and magic.
  4. Calypso - A nymph from Greek mythology, known for her enchanting beauty and magical powers.
  5. Nyx - The Greek goddess of the night, embodying darkness and mystery.
  6. Isolde - A name from Arthurian legend, often associated with tragic romance and magic.
  7. Belladonna - Named after a poisonous plant, symbolizing beauty and danger.
  8. Elara - One of Zeus's lovers in Greek mythology, with a name that resonates strength and allure.

How Can You Create Your Own Female Necromancer Name?

If you are looking to create a unique name for your female necromancer, consider the following steps:

  1. Combine Elements: Mix and match syllables from existing names or words associated with darkness, magic, and death.
  2. Use Language Tools: Explore translations of words like “death,” “shadow,” or “spirit” in different languages for inspiration.
  3. Incorporate Nature: Use elements from nature, such as plants, animals, or celestial bodies, which can add depth.
  4. Experiment with Sounds: Play around with phonetics to find combinations that sound enchanting or eerie.
